Impact of COVID-19 on Refugees in Canada
As the COVID-19 pandemic has spread, refugees and displaced people around the world have been disproportionately impacted by the virus – due to poverty, high-density living conditions, border closures, and other factors.

Join JIAS Toronto’s Executive Director Elise Herzig to learn more about the impact of COVID-19 on refugees in Canada. A dynamic panel will address both the big picture and day-to-day issues, including how tightened borders and shifting policies are affecting refugee claimants, how refugee support networks have adapted their efforts, and the challenges/setbacks that refugees who have suffered prior trauma are facing in this new era.
